hellsing
2016.02.01
|
|
0 0
9965
|
Jól értem, hogy a mysqli_multi_query-ből nem lehet minden egyes SQL-sorra status code-ot kinyerni?
Ezt próbáltam:
if ( $result = MySQLi_store_result ( $dbConn )){ while ( $row = MySQLi_fetch_assoc ( $result )){ if ( $key && array_key_exists ( $key, $row )){ $r[$row[$key]] = $row; unset ( $r[$row[$key]][$key] ); } else { $r[] = $row; } } MySQLi_free_result ( $result ); } else { if ( MySQLi_errno ( $dbConn) == 0 ){ return ( "success: " . MySQLi_affected_rows ( $dbConn )); } else { return ( MySQLi_errno ( $dbConn ) . " - " . MySQLi_error ( $dbConn )); } }
...de az eredmény 10 sikeres update után: success: 0. Miért nem 10 (összes update) vagy 1 (utolsó update)? Csekkoltam, az update 10× megtörténik. |
|